Types of Flats in Delhi

There are various types of flats available in Delhi to suit different needs and budgets. Some of the most common options include:

  • Studio Apartments: These are compact flats with a single room that serves as both the living area and bedroom.
  • 1 BHK Flats: These flats have one bedroom, one living room, and one bathroom.
  • 2 BHK Flats: These flats have two bedrooms, one living room, and two bathrooms.
  • 3 BHK Flats: These flats have three bedrooms, one living room, and two or three bathrooms.
  • Service Apartments: These are fully furnished apartments that offer hotel-like amenities and services.

Steps to Renting a Flat in Delhi

Here are some steps to follow when renting a flat in Delhi:

  1. Research: Look for suitable neighborhoods based on your budget, lifestyle, and preferences.
  2. Contact Realtors: Reach out to local real estate agents who can help you find suitable properties.
  3. Inspect Properties: Visit potential flats to assess their condition, amenities, and overall suitability.
  4. Negotiate Rent: Discuss the rental amount and terms with the landlord or property manager.
  5. Execute Agreement: Once you’ve agreed on the terms, sign a rental agreement.
